Shanghai Restaurant
Preston Valley Shopping Center, 12817 Preston Rd., #132
Dallas, TX 75230
Dallas, TX 75230
Business Categories
Shanghai
restaurant offers the highest quality Chinese cuisine in the Dallas area. For
over 10 years, we have provided numerous customers with their favorite
dishes. From take out and delivery to
our daily dine-in, we offer the highest quality of Chinese food and customer
service at affordable prices.